Where is Glen Affric Estate located?
Glen Affric Estate is situated in the Scottish Highlands, near Cannich, about an hour’s drive from Inverness.
Can I book just one room?
No, Glen Affric is a private hire, exclusive-use estate only. Whether you are 2 or 22, guests must book the entire estate for a private and luxurious stay.
Is Glen Affric Estate open to the public?
The estate itself is privately owned, but Glen Affric National Nature Reserve, which surrounds it, has public access for walkers and nature lovers.
Accommodation & facilities
What is the maximum number of guests that can be accommodated?
The estate can accommodate up to 22 guests. This is split between Glen Affric Lodge – 7 double bedrooms and 1 twin and Thistle House – 2 double bedrooms and 1 twin.
How far are Thistle House and the Grill Room from the Lodge?
Both Thistle House and the Grill Room are approximately a 5-minute walk from Glen Affric Lodge, making them easily accessible for guests who may need additional accommodation nearby or a convenient dining option.
Can you organise childcare?
Yes, babysitting services can be arranged upon request.

Is fishing allowed at Glen Affric Estate?
Yes, fishing is available on the estate’s loch and river. Trout fishing is permitted on the loch and anglers may keep their catch; while salmon fishing is available on the river but is strictly catch-and-release only. Prior booking may be required.
How much is stalking?
Stalking is available for up to four guests at a time. The cost varies depending on the season and specific requirements. Please contact us for pricing details. We do not have grouse or pheasant shooting; however, partridge shooting is available.
Can I book just the spa for the day?
No, the spa is for exclusive use as part of the estate hire. A treatment menu is available on request, but treatments are not included, and therapists must be booked in advance.

What food and drink is included in the price?
All food and drink are included in the overall estate fee, except for an enhanced wine list, which is available at an additional supplement.
Glen Affric Estate offers a highly skilled, professional chef who provides bespoke fine dining experiences and can cater to a wide range of dietary requirements. Please note, the estate is fully staffed, and self-catering is not permitted.
Travel & accessibility
How do I get to Glen Affric Estate?
The estate is accessible by car from Inverness. The nearest village is Cannich, and the nearest train station is in Inverness. We can also organise transfers from Scottish airports.
Can a helicopter land on the estate?
Yes, helicopter landings can be arranged on the estate.
Where is the nearest shop?
The nearest village shop is in Cannich, approximately a 25-minute drive from the estate. For larger supermarkets, Inverness is the closest city with more extensive shopping options.
Weddings & events
What is the maximum size for a wedding?
There is a maximum capacity of 22 guests. Please note we do not provide in-house wedding planners or a recommended list of specialists. However, we are happy to work with your chosen event planners.
